How much people and cargo hauling room do you need?
How many amenities are you looking for (BT, Satellite Radio, Leather, Heated Seats, etc, etc.)
What kind of MPG are you looking for?
What kind of sportiness performance are you looking for?
What kind of resale are you looking for?
Depending on your wants/needs the "best bang for the buck" (in my opinion) in that price range new in no particular order:
Honda Civic
Toyota Corolla
Honda Fit
Ford Fiesta (many people do NOT like the feel of the dual-clutch auto transmission)
Ford Focus (many people do NOT like the feel of the dual-clutch auto transmission)
Chevy Sonic
Chevy Cruze
Hyundai Accent
Hyundai Elantra
Kia Rio
Kia Forte
Ka Soul
If you look at slightly used (1-3 year old lease turn ins etc. with low mileage), your options grow exponentially. You can find well equipped mid-size sedans (Accord, Camry, Fusion, Mazda6, etc) for @$20K, and the cars listed above for thousands less than new.
